Keep in mind it depends on the type of judaism the person may practice as to what they consider kosher, which further complicates things even more. Some jews may enjoy turkey, while others may say it shouldn't be kosher at all- it just depends.
@mralexhernandez
2 жыл бұрын
Well, turkey and chicken fall under the same category (poultry). All poultry is kosher to eat
@tinyflyingdragons9432
2 жыл бұрын
@@mralexhernandez no, it must be kosher slaughtered and for most jews not be mixed with dairy, though some jews feel turkey is not kosher because it looks to much like a vulture. also some poultry is never kosher, ostrich for example.
@mralexhernandez
2 жыл бұрын
@@tinyflyingdragons9432 I didn’t know ostrich was considered poultry. I assumed it was simply a bird of prey. But yeah, that’s what I meant by kosher (ritually slaughtered and separated from dairy). The notion you’ve presented to me about some Jews viewing turkeys as comparable to vultures is new to me also. I’m Orthodox Jewish myself (Ashkenazi Jewish by blood) :)

fun fact! a bunch a rabbis in the middle ages got together to decide an important question; if a jew is offered unicorn meat, can he eat it? the answer they decided on is yes. in the middle ages unicorns where believed to be more like deer than horses, so they had split hooves and chewed their cud, rendering them kosher. idk if decisions were made about any other mythical creatures though.
